Job Description
About the Role:
We are seeking a highly organized and strategic Program Manager to oversee a complex portfolio of 100+ concurrent customer-facing projects in the Data & Analytics Business Unit. This role demands exceptional communication, leadership and problem-solving skills to ensure successful delivery, alignment with business objectives, and optimal resource utilization. You will be responsible for overseeing the entire project lifecycle, providing executive status readouts, managing risks, and driving continuous improvement across the portfolio.
Location: Hyderabad/Bengaluru preferred and Remote/Hybrid
Working Hours : EST Time Zone (5:30 PM to 2:30 AM)
Responsibilities:
- Portfolio Management:
- Develop and maintain a comprehensive overview of the entire portfolio, including project status, dependencies, risks, and resource allocation.
- Establish and implement portfolio-level governance, processes, and standards to ensure consistency and efficiency.
- Make recommendations and lead selection process for Project Management Methodologies and Tools.
- Improve project intake and assignment process based on strategic priorities, resource availability, and business impact.
- Monitor and report on portfolio performance, providing regular updates to stakeholders.
- Track progress against customer milestones and time to first value targets.
- Identify and address portfolio-level risks and issues, escalating as needed.
- Project Oversight:
- Provide guidance and support to Technical Project Leaders across the portfolio, ensuring adherence to best practices and methodologies.
- Conduct regular project reviews to assess progress, identify potential roadblocks, and ensure quality deliverables.
- Facilitate communication and collaboration between project teams, stakeholders, and leadership.
- Ensure projects are delivered within scope, budget, and timeline.
- Track partner performance metrics and provide visibility into status and success of partner-led enablement projects and implementations.
- Implement and maintain project documentation and reporting systems.
- Resource Management:
- Collaborate with Manager and Director of Professional Services to ensure adequate resource allocation across the portfolio.
- Identify and address resource constraints and conflicts.
- Forecast resource needs based on project pipeline and business priorities.
- Optimize resource utilization to maximize efficiency and productivity, including leveraging delivery partners.
- Stakeholder Management:
- Build and maintain strong relationships with key stakeholders, including customers, project teams, and executive management.
- Establish weekly stakeholders’ communications to provide updates, raise visibility of risks or concerns, and manage expectations.
- Provide performance data for stakeholder meetings and presentations.
- Act as the voice of the projects to upper management.
- Process Improvement:
- Identify and implement process improvements to enhance efficiency and effectiveness across the portfolio.
- Develop and implement best practices for project management and portfolio management.
- Promote a culture of disciplined execution and data driven decision making.
- Conduct post-mortem engagement reviews and track corrective actions to closure.
- Analyze data to identify chronic issues, trends, and areas for improvement.
- Risk Management:
- Establish and maintain a portfolio wide risk management plan that promotes visibility of risks and mitigation plans to internal and external stakeholders.
- Monitor and mitigate risks across all projects within the portfolio.
- Develop contingency plans to address potential risks.
- Change Control:
- Establish formal Change Control process, as part of the overall Project Management Methodology and Toolset.
- Ensure Change Requests are logged with reasons for change, decision makers, impact to project deliverables and acceptance by stakeholders.
- Provide cross-organizational feedback for continuous improvement for common change types.
Qualifications
Experience & Skills
- Overall experience 12-20 years with Minimum 8+ years of experience in program or portfolio management, with a proven track record of successfully managing complex technology projects.
- Bachelor's degree in software development, engineering, project management, or a related field. Master's degree preferred.
- PMP, PgMP or Prince2 certification required.
- Experience managing software development projects (Data & Analytics preferred)
- Experience managing a large portfolio of concurrent projects (100+ projects preferred).
- Strong understanding of project management methodologies (e.g., Agile, Waterfall, hybrid).
- Excellent leadership, communication, and interpersonal skills.
- Strong analytical and problem-solving skills.
- Ability to work effectively in a fast-paced and dynamic environment.
- Proficiency in project management software and tools.
- Experience with customer facing projects.
- Experience in resource management.
